OBJECTIVE: To compare ThinPrep (TP) Papanicolaou smears (Cytyc Corp., Box-borough, Massachusetts, U.S.A.) with matching conventional Papanicolaou (CP) smears for specimen adequacy, cytologic quality, diagnostic accuracy and screening time. STUDY DESIGN: In this prospective study of 1,024 women a split-sample, matched-pair design in favor of CP slides based on single-blind criteria was followed with a smear on a glass slide for CP and the remaining material collected in Preserv-Cyt solution (Cytyc) for a TP smear. A Cytobrush (Medscand, Hollywood, Florida, U.S.A.) was used for smear preparation for CP. TP smears were processed in ThinPrep 2000 (Cytyc). Smears were stained with Papanicolaou stain and were interpreted according to the Bethesda system. RESULTS: The number of satisfactory but limited (SBL) cases with TP were 77 (7.5%) as compared to 127 (12.4%) with the CP method. This reduction in SBL smears with the TP method and consequent increase in satisfactory smears were highly significant (P < .001) by McNemar's test. As regards unsatisfactory smears in discordant pairs, although the number of unsatisfactory smears was higher with TP (41 cases) as against CP (27 cases), the difference was not statistically significant (P < .05). The split-sample method showed a high correlation between the CP and TP diagnoses. TP smears had a significant advantage over CP smears in the reduction in the number of ASCUS and AGUS cases (14 vs. 29) (P < .05) and increased the pickup rate of LSIL, 6 vs. 1. Time taken to screen the TP smears was half that of CP smears. No cases of LSIL or HSIL were missed on TP smears. CONCLUSION: The liquid-based processor significantly improved the adequacy and quality of smears, resulting in fewer recall cases for SBL smears, leading to more definitive diagnoses in atypical cases, increasing the pickup rate of LSILs and reducing the screening time. A machine handling multiple specimens automatically would decrease cost and be an asset to a cytopathology laboratory.  相似文献

OBJECTIVE: To compare the efficacy of the SurePath (SP) vs. conventional smears (CS) in fine needle aspiration (FNA) of thyroid gland lesions. STUDY DESIGN: A total of 193 FNA cases with thyroid nodules were studied. Samples from ultrasound-guided FNA were split to prepare CS and SP slides. The diagnostic categories of unsatisfactory, benign, atypical and malignant were compared. Galectin-3 immunostaining was performed on SP slides. RESULTS: Some differences were found between the cytomorphology of CS and SP. SP slides showed more increased cellularity and more clustered tissue fragments. On SP slides, nuclear detail and nucleoli were more easily detected and nuclear irregularity was very useful for the diagnosis of papillary carcinoma. SP showed a trend toward a lower proportion of atypical category. The overall sensitivity of FNA in diagnosing thyroid neoplasm was 90.9% for CS and 93.9% for SP. Most lesions (73%) diagnosed as papillary carcinoma after surgery showed positive staining of galectin-3. CONCLUSION: The SP method showed easy evaluation of cytomorphologic features and consistent specimen quality and appeared to be more useful in diagnosing the suspicious cases. Moreover, it offered the possibility of adjunctive immunocytochemistry on the same sample.  相似文献

OBJECTIVE: To confirm that the ThinPrep Pap test (TP) is as effective as or more effective than the conventional Papanicolaou smear (CS) in detecting epithelial cell abnormalities in a population with cervical abnormalities. STUDY DESIGN: In a blinded, split-sample, matched-pair study, a CS was prepared using a cytobrush, and then TP slides were prepared from the remainder of the sample. All slides were evaluated as defined and classified by the Bethesda System. The results of the two cytologic tests were compared in 483 women relative to the histologic diagnoses of subsequent colposcopically directed cervical biopsies in 158 cases. RESULTS: The cytologic diagnoses from the two methods agreed exactly in 91.4% of cases. The comparison between the two cytologic diagnoses with reference to the histologic diagnosis of subsequent colposcopically directed cervical biopsies showed that TP was significantly more specific for diagnosing lesions than was CS. The sensitivity of the two methods was equivalent. CONCLUSION: In a population with cervical abnormalities, TP is more specific than and as effective as CS in detecting cervical epithelial cell abnormalities. TP improved the specificity of disease detection by reducing the atypical squamous cells of undetermined significance category and/or false positive cases.  相似文献

OBJECTIVE: To compare the AutoCyte SCREEN (AutoCyte, Burlington, North Carolina, U.S.A.) system with manual screening by experienced cytotechnologists using thin-layer preparations that had been previously extensively studied and their cytologic abnormalities well defined. STUDY DESIGN: AutoCyte PREP (AutoCyte) samples prepared for a previous split-sample study comparing thin-layer preparations to conventional smears were used. These 1,992 AutoCyte PREP samples were in a cohort the abnormal findings of which had been confirmed via independent review by two sets of pathologists. For the current study, these samples were remasked and evaluated by the AutoCyte SCREEN system in a clinical laboratory. The instrument scanned each slide and selected six overview fields and 120 single objects for storage and display. The computer classified each slide in one of the following categories: abnormal, uncertain, normal or unsatisfactory. Independently for each case, a cytotechnologist evaluated the six fields and 120 objects selected by the instrument as abnormal, normal or unsatisfactory. For those cases classified as uncertain by AutoCyte, the technologist then reexamined the cellular displays and entered a consensus classification. These results were then compared to those of an independent review by cytotechnologists of the identical set of slides using routine manual screening. RESULTS: The AutoCyte SCREEN selected 35% of slides for manual review. Technologist and computer rendered equivalent classifications in 79%. Of the total slides screened by the AutoCyte SCREEN, 57% were classified as "uncertain," and 88% of these were subsequently classified as normal by consensus. Using the well-defined abnormal values of the cellular sample as a basis for calculation, the AutoCyte SCREEN-assisted practice had a diagnostic sensitivity of 85% and diagnostic specificity of 97.6%. Comparable values for manual screening of the identical cellular sample were a diagnostic sensitivity of 80% and specificity of 97.4%. CONCLUSION: The AutoCyte SCREEN achieves comparable or greater sensitivity in detecting cervical abnormalities in comparison with manual screening. When combined with the substantial advantage of thin-layer preparations over conventional smears, the AutoCyte SCREEN provides a screening system of superior sensitivity over conventionally prepared and examined cervical smears.  相似文献

Objective: Recent national guidelines (NHSCSP Document 20) recommend the referral of patients having the first occurrence of mild dyskaryosis. We evaluated the usefulness of this guideline and determined the positive predictive value (PPV) of conventional smears (CS) and ThinPrep samples (TP) reported as the first occurrence of mild dyskaryosis. Methods: This was a retrospective study where we looked at the cases of mild dyskaryosis from January’05 to June’05 received at our laboratory. Of these, the cases of mild dyskaryosis at the first instance were only taken into consideration. Histological diagnosis of these cases where available were retrieved from the laboratory database and were correlated with the cytological findings. Results: There were 1016 cases, which were reported as mild dyskaryosis. Out of them, 51.1% (519 cases) were first report of mild dyskaryosis: 61.8% (321 cases) and 38.2% (198 cases) were CS and TP respectively. Of these, 181 CS (56.4%) and 120 TP (60.6%) had a histological follow up. The results showed that 54.1% CS and 56.7% TP had a low‐grade outcome, 26.0% CS and 25.8% TP had a high‐grade outcome and 19.9% CS and 17.5% TP had a normal outcome. The PPV of mild dyskaryosis for CIN1 or worse result was 53.0% and 50.0% in CS and TP respectively. The PPV of mild dyskaryosis for CIN1 only was 27.1% and 24.2% in CS and TP respectively. Discussion: The difference in PPV for both systems is statistically insignificant. This result endorses usefulness of colposcopic referral after the first report of mild dyskaryosis.  相似文献

Douglass Hanly Moir is a large Australian laboratory which has recently introduced the ThinPrep Imaging System (TPI) for reading ThinPrep slides, which is still performed using a split-sample technique. The Imager is a computerized system which identifies 22 fields for the cytologist to review using automated light microscopy. We compared the accuracy of TPI and conventional cytology (CC) during normal laboratory operation. The ThinPrep sample was prepared after taking a conventional Pap smear. TPI and CC reading was done without knowledge of the result of the other reading. The final cytology report issued to the referring doctor reflected the more severe of these two results. Histology results for all cases in which TPI and CC cytology results showed more than minimal disagreement were sought from the NSW Pap Test Register. Of 55 164 split sample pairs, 3.1% of CC of slides and 1.8% of TPI slides were unsatisfactory. There were 1758 women for whom there was more than minimal discrepancy between TPI and CC cytology results. TPI gave the more severe result in 1193 of the 1758 cases. In cases where only one of each pair of discrepant cytology results was CIN1 or higher grade, TPI detected 133 cases of high-grade histology among 380 biopsies (35%), whereas CC detected 62 cases among 210 biopsies (29.5%). A repeat analysis based on reading of histology by one pathologist blinded to initial Pap smear result showed a similar result. Reading times were measured over 5 months for both TPI and CC for twenty cytologists who read both types of smears. On average, they read 13.3 TPI slides per hour and 6.1 CC slides per hour. This study provides evidence that cervical cytology read using the TPI detects more histological high-grade disease than does CC. Further evidence shows that reading times are significantly reduced for cytologists using the TPI.  相似文献

OBJECTIVE: To study diagnostic efficacy of direct smears (DS) vs. cell block (CB) alone in hemorrhagic thyroid fine needle aspirations (FNAs) performed without a cytotechnologist or cytopathologist. STUDY DESIGN: Ultrasound-guided thyroid FNAs from an offsite location were retrospectively searched during a 53-month period. Aspirates in the initial 13 months were submitted as air-dried DSs. Subsequent specimens were submitted as CBs. Each case was classified into 1 of 4 categories: (1) nondiagnostic, (2) nonneoplastic, (3) follicular lesions and (4) papillary thyroid carcinoma (PTC). RESULTS: There were 77 aspirates: DS = 20 (26%) and CB = 57 (74%). Two cases had both DSs and CBs. Diagnoses of DS: nondiagnostic = 12 (60%); nonneoplastic = 7 (35%); follicular lesion = 1 (5%). Diagnoses of CB cases: nondiagnostic = 4 (7.0%); nonneoplastic = 43 (75.4%); follicular lesion, including 1 Hürthle cell neoplasm = 7 (12.3%), PTC = 3 (5.3%). Repeat FNAs on 4 nondiagnostic cases (3 DSs, 1 CB) utilizing the CB-only technique were diagnostic and included nodular goiter, follicular neoplasm, PTC, and reactive lymph node. CONCLUSION: Without onsite assessment, CB alone is superior to DSs for hemorrhagic thyroid FNAs. It shows increased diagnostic efficacy and slide reduction and obviates repeat FNAs.  相似文献

OBJECTIVE: To evaluate the combined effect of dithiothreitol (DTT) treatment and ThinPrep (TP) (Cytyc Corp, Boxborough, Massachusetts, U.S.A.) processing on bronchial washing specimens. STUDY DESIGN: A total of 431 bronchial washing specimens were initially treated with 0.05% DTT in a 30% methanol solution. After centrifugation, 1 TP slide and 2-4 conventional cytospin or smear preparations (CPs) were prepared. The reports of both preparations were compared in all cases. All 48 abnormal cases and 52 consecutive negative cases were also compared for cellular composition, distribution of the cells, ease of interpretation and overall preparation quality. Screening time was recorded for 20 of the cases. RESULTS: The diagnostic accuracy of one TP slide appeared comparable to that of 2-4 CPs. The TP slide was assessed to be equal or superior in overall quality to CP in 85% of 100 cases of paired specimens. The cleaner background and smaller cellular area of TP slides significantly reduced the screening time. Mucolysis and specimen homogenization were not always optimal, occasionally resulting in uneven subsampling and poorly cellular TPs. However, in general, TP slides were considered superior to CPs in overall quality. CONCLUSION: Improvement in specimen quality and reduced screening time have to be balanced against the high cost of consumables with the TP technique.  相似文献

AIMS: Our thyroid cytology audit results of 1990-1995 showed an unsatisfactory rate of 43.1% and prediction of neoplasia with a sensitivity of 86.8%. Increasingly, ultrasound scan (USS)-guided core sampling for cytology is proving a valuable tool instead of freehand fine needle aspiration (FNA) or following unsatisfactory freehand FNA. We present the results of freehand FNA and USS-guided core samples for cytology in two separate patient groups in our centre. METHODS: Patients who had a thyroid resection and preoperative thyroid cytology in our institution between 1996 and 2002 were included. The histological diagnoses were correlated with the preceding cytology results. RESULTS: A total of 450 FNAs were performed on 394 patients. Freehand FNAs were performed for 348 (77.3%) samples and USS-guided core for 102 (22.7%) samples; 121 (26.8%) were repeat aspirates performed on 45 patients. Using aspiration cytology (AC) grading, freehand FNA was cytologically inadequate (AC0 or AC1) in 34.8% cases whereas USS-guided core was inadequate in 17.6% cases (P = 0.001). Freehand FNA (AC3, AC4, AC5) predicted neoplasia with a sensitivity of 83.2%, specificity of 46.6%, accuracy of 63.0%, positive predictive value of 56.0% and negative predictive value of 77.1%. USS-guided core sample for cytology (AC3, AC4, AC5) predicted neoplasia with a sensitivity of 93.5%, specificity of 26.0%, accuracy of 51.9%, positive predictive value of 43.9% and negative predictive value of 86.7%. CONCLUSIONS: Although USS-guided core provides more satisfactory specimens than freehand FNA, in our centre it does not provide increased accuracy.  相似文献

Objective:  Cytology may become the diagnostic method of choice with the advent of new non-invasive treatments for non-melanoma skin cancer, as the sampling technique for cytology entails little tissue disfiguration. The aim of this study was to compare and evaluate the diagnostic performance of scrape cytology using two different cytological staining techniques, and to evaluate additional touch imprint cytology, with that of histopathology of basal cell carcinoma (BCC) and actinic keratosis (AK).
Methods:  We investigated 50 BCC and 28 AK histologically verified lesions, from 41 and 25 patients, respectively. Two separate skin scrape samples and one touch imprint sample were taken from each lesion. The smears were stained with Papanicolaou (Pap) or May–Grünwald–Giemsa (MGG) stains. All cytological specimens were examined in random order by pathologists without knowledge of the histology. Cytodiagnostic results were compared with the histopathological report.
Results:  Scrape cytodiagnosis agreed with histopathology in 48 (Pap) and 47 (MGG) of the 50 BCC cases, and in 26 of 28 (Pap) and 21 of 26 (MGG) AK cases, yielding sensitivities of 96%, 94%, 93% and 81%, respectively. No significant difference in sensitivity between the two staining methods was found but a trend towards higher Pap sensitivity for AK was noted ( P  =   0.10). Touch imprint cytology confirmed histopathology in 38 of the 77 cases of BCC and AK.
Conclusion:  Cytological diagnosis with either Pap or MGG stain for BCC and AK is reliable, and differentiates well between BCC and AK. Imprint cytology proved to be non-diagnostic in half of the examined cases.  相似文献

Objective: Thyroid nodules with nondiagnostic (ND) fine-needle aspirations (FNA) typically undergo repeat sampling. While repeat FNA is often diagnostic, little is known regarding the significance of repeatedly ND aspirates. Limited data suggest there is very low, if any, risk of malignancy for repeatedly ND FNAs. Study Design: We performed a retrospective analysis of ND thyroid FNAs over a nearly 6-year period at our institution to further address this question. Results: There were 834 ND thyroid FNAs, representing 694 distinct thyroid nodules. Repeat FNA was performed after an initial ND aspirate in 52% of cases (363/694); 19% (70/363) had at least one additional ND diagnosis on repeat FNA. Surgical follow-up was available for 57 cases. Malignancy was identified histologically in 21% (9/42) of nodules after a single ND FNA and in 20% (3/15) of nodules with 2 or more repeatedly ND aspirates. Accounting for all benign cytologic follow-up, the overall risk of malignancy was 4% [12/303; 3.5% (9/255) following a single ND FNA and 6.3% (3/48) after repeated ND FNAs]. Conclusion: We observed no modification of malignancy risk when repeated FNAs were ND. Clinical management for an ND aspirate should remain repeat aspiration along with clinical and sonographic correlation.  相似文献

OBJECTIVE: To evaluate HER-2/neu amplification by fluorescence in situ hybridization (FISH) (HER-2/neu by FISH) on archival cytologic smears stained with May-Grünwald-Giemsa (MGG) stain. STUDY DESIGN: Cytologic specimens from 69 breast cancer lesions (48 primary and 21 metastatic), stained with MGG stain for routine diagnostic cytology, were destained and subjected to HER-2/neu by FISH. Fifteen of the 69 samples were also evaluated by FISH on paired fresh smears. RESULTS: HER-2/neu by FISH was successfully assayed in 25 of the 48 primary tumors and in 15 of the 21 metastatic lesions, corresponding to an overall feasibility of 58%. These cases had been archived between 1 month and 10 years prior to FISH analysis. Eight of the 25 primary and 5 of the 15 metastatic tumors were amplified. In 15 of the 40 evaluable cases, HER-2/neu was also assessed on the corresponding fresh smears: 8 tumors were amplified and 7 unamplified on both destained MGG and fresh smears. CONCLUSION: HER-2/neu can be detected by FISH on routinely MGG-stained cytologic slides. This approach allows HER-2/neu evaluation whenever histologic sections or fresh cytologic material are not available. In these cases, HER-2/neu assessment on destained cytologic smears plays a role in the selection of targeted therapy.  相似文献

INTRODUCTION: Previous studies have suggested that galectin-3 immunohistochemistry may be useful in the fine needle aspiration (FNA) diagnosis of thyroid carcinoma as it has been reported to selectively stain carcinomas and not adenomas or goitres. METHODS: Fifty-one patients were included in a prospective study of galectin-3 in thyroid FNA; 88.2% were female and 11.8% male, mean age 53 years, range 25-87 years. Cell blocks were prepared and stained for galectin-3 if any cells were present in needle washings from the respective FNAs. RESULTS: Twelve of 51 (23.5%) of cell blocks contained epithelial cells. One benign and one inadequate FNA were negative for galectin-3 staining. One of five non-diagnostic FNA cases, a papillary carcinoma on final histology showed positive staining. Four follicular neoplasm/suspicious of carcinoma cases showed negative staining. One malignant FNA case, a papillary carcinoma showed positive staining with galectin-3 but three further carcinomas, two papillary and one follicular were galectin-3 negative. CONCLUSION: Galectin-3 immunohistochemistry does not appear to be a useful adjunct to diagnosis in thyroid FNA as it does not reliably distinguish malignant and benign lesions. Many thyroid aspirates are of low cellularity and are not suitable for cell block immunohistochemistry.  相似文献

Determination of HER-2 status is an essential prerequisite in considering a patient's eligibility for anti-HER-2 therapy; few studies have focused on its evaluation on cytological material. We present a new method of assessing HER-2 status on cytological samples, by fluorescence in situ hybridization (FISH) with an automated detection system, using fresh frozen (FF) and May–Grünwald–Giemsa (MGG) stained smears, and we evaluate the reliability of HER-2 determination on fine needle aspiration cytology (FNAC). The pre-treatment protocol for FF smears is easier and faster than for MGG stained slides. However, with the described procedure, FISH is also feasible on archival MGG stained slides. We conclude that with this method, cytological samples obtained by FNAC, either FF or MGG, are a reliable option for assessing HER-2 status.  相似文献

OBJECTIVE: To assess histologic alterations following fine needle aspiration (FNA) of the thyroid and differentiate these from ominous lesions, such as papillary carcinoma thyroid, as well as assess and compare the degree of tissue trauma from the techniques: needle only vs. needle with syringe, size of needle and number of aspirations. STUDY DESIGN: Thyroidectomy specimens of 100 cases with prior FNA biopsy were selected. The changes called "worrisome histologic alteration following fine needle aspiration of the thyroid" (WHAFFT) were studied. Number of FNAs, needle size and technique were tabulated for 73 of 100 cases. RESULTS: Worrisome changes were confined to areas near the needle tract and hence could be differentiated from ominous lesions. Control cases did not show WHAFFT lesions. Non-aspiration FNA cytology (FNAC) technique results in fewer, less frequent WHAFFT changes. The increasing number of FNAs leads to statistically significant increase in infarction, necrosis and vascular changes. A gradation in the WHAFFT changes, directly proportional to the increasing diameter of the needle, was observed. CONCLUSION: The pathologist should be aware of WHAFFT to avoid misinterpretation. The technique of non-aspiration FNAC is significantly less traumatic. An increase in FNAs or size of needle results in more severe WHAFFT changes.  相似文献

As Plasmodium sporozoites undergo gliding motility in vitro, they leave behind trails of circumsporozoite (CS) protein that correspond to their patterns of movement. This light microscopic observation was made using Plasmodium berghei sporozoites, a monoclonal antibody (MAb H4) directed against the immunodominant repetitive epitope of the CS protein of P. berghei, and an immunogold-silver staining (IGSS) technique. Sporozoites pretreated with agents that inhibit sporozoite motility and invasiveaess did not produce trails. Sporozoites that glided on microscope slides coated with MAb H4 left behind considerably longer CS prolem trails than those on uncoated slides, and the staining of these trails was more intense. The fact that the CS protein is an exoantigen continuously released as trails by motile sporozoites, together with our previous finding that anti-CS protein antibodies inhibit sporozoite motility, strongly suggests that the CS protein plays a role in gliding motility. The sensitive IGSS technique used in this study may be a useful tool in the study of the translocation of surface proteins during gliding of other apicomplexans, other protists, and bacteria.  相似文献

ObjectiveTo assess the value of repeating a biopsy when the initial thyroid fine-needle aspiration (FNA) biopsy is nondiagnostic.MethodsBetween 1990 and 2003, 4,311 thyroid FNAs were performed at the Cleveland Clinic Foundation, of which 220 (5%) were nondiagnostic. Among 189 patients whose medical records were available for retrospective review, 106 underwent a repeated FNA (FNA #2), and 14 had a second repeated FNA (FNA #3). Thyroid ultrasonography was used in the evaluation in 113 FNAs.ResultsThe first and second repeated FNAs were diagnostic in 58% (62 of 106 patients) and 50% (7 of 14 patients), respectively. The rate of malignant disease in patients with no repeated FNAs versus 1 or more repeated FNAs was 4.8% (4 of 83) versus 11.3% (12 of 106), respectively. Ultrasound-guided FNA yielded a diagnosis among 33 of 113 biopsies (29.2%), and FNA without ultrasound guidance provided a diagnosis in 30 of 159 biopsies (18.9%). Thus, the use of thyroid ultrasonography significantly improved the likelihood of establishing a diagnosis (P = 0.017). We found that repeating the FNA up to 2 times provides a diagnosis in up to 60% of cases.ConclusionThe overall prevalence of thyroid cancer in patients with nondiagnostic FNA is not trivial—8.5% in our study group of 189 patients. An aggressive approach toward nondiagnostic FNA biopsies is recommended, with performance of at least 2 repeated FNA biopsies, preferably with the help of ultrasound guidance. OBJECTIVE: To compare the accuracy of fine needle aspiration cytology of bone and soft tissue tumors utilizing ThinPrep (TP) (Cytyc Corporation, Boxborough, Massachusetts, U.S.A.) vs. conventional smears (CS). STUDY DESIGN: Fine needle aspiration cytology from bone and soft tissue tumors was processed and assessed for cellularity, nuclear and cytoplasmic preservation, cellular architecture and stromal background with both the TP liquid-based smear technique and conventional methods. RESULTS: An accurate diagnosis was made in 13% of TP cases as compared to 64% in CS cases. CONCLUSION: CS of fine needle aspiration sample is far superior to TP in diagnosing tumors of bone and soft tissues. Preservation of cytoplasmic features and cellular architecture was superior in conventionally prepared smears.  相似文献
